Mercedes, Hamilton: “I didn't want to risk it”

Despite the excellent performances displayed during yesterday morning's free practice, Lewis Hamilton was unable to secure pole position for the United States Grand Prix, the sixteenth round of the 2015 Formula One world championship. The Mercedes Englishman was unable to take advantage of the improvement on the track during the central phase of Q2, losing his best performance to his teammate. Hamilton will still start from second place and will have the opportunity to attack Rosberg already in the early stages of the race.

Here are the words of Lewis Hamilton: “We weren't able to fight to the end in qualifying, but the sessions we had were a real battle. Nothing compared to yesterday, let's be clear, but it was really difficult, especially during Q2 when it started raining again. It was a good qualifying and it was a lot of fun, but in the end I lost pole due to a timing issue. I went out at the wrong time and Nico was better than me at taking advantage of the improvement on the track."

“In any case I am happy with my performance and that of the team. We hope to confirm this result. There were a lot of people in the stands and we hope the time can improve between now and 14pm." he concluded.
